### 5/5 — Helpful, comprehensive and well thought through

*2019-07-23, version 2.8.10*

Wattson Blue is very helpful and comprehensive.  The heart rate variability measurement and heart rate are important and reliable indicators of how recovered I am or how much stress my body is feeling.  The app brings together many metrics and inputs both objective (like the heart rate and watts on a bike ride) and subjective - like how much I feel in control of my life.  It is so much more than just a record and analysis of training (although it does that very well with analysis of training load ,CTL and TSB). The questions about the amount and quality of sleep, nutrition, alcohol , etc  act as prompts to reflect on those things - especially as it keeps telling me (rightly) that I am not getting enough sleep.    There has clearly been a lot of thought put into the way that the metrics and subjective inputs collectively prompt advice eg on whether I am in the right condition to train, what I should focus on or whether I should take time out for some rest and “me time”.

### 5/5 — Best hrv analysis for training

*2021-11-02*

I’ve been using Wattson blue with my Oura ring for some time now and I can say that the training advise is spot on. The Oura app readiness score is terrible for giving me good advice about when to back off. But Wattson blue is scary good. When it says to back off, I’m going to have a terrible workout, and when it says I’m good to go I always have a good workout. I’ve tested it enough times blind (worked out and then checked what my morning score was) that I am very confident in the numbers.
